Downtown Improvement District launches services

Posted on June 4, 2025June 5, 2025 by Kristina Israel
People with cleaning carts in downtown Asheville
Asheville Downtown Improvement District Ambassadors are on the job
 

The Asheville Downtown Improvement District (ADID) began to roll out services this spring, officially launching on June 2, 2025. Targeted services supplemental to those provided by the City are being delivered throughout the downtown area within the defined district boundary. Services include enhanced cleaning, maintenance and hospitality programs designed to help keep downtown Asheville welcoming, cared for and economically resilient. 

ADID Community Ambassadors will maintain a visible presence throughout the district 7 days a week from 8:00 a.m. to 10:30 p.m. Core services include: 

  • Daily litter and debris removal on sidewalks and streetscapes
  • Supplemental storm drain clearing
  • Graffiti removal and inspection of streetscape fixtures
  • Pressure washing and spot cleaning of public spaces
  • Maintenance and reporting for public spaces
  • Supplemental restroom cleaning and monitoring
  • Basic landscape and planter care
  • On-call rapid response for emergent cleaning and maintenance needs

Working in Partnership

ADID services will complement, not replace, City services. The public should continue to report non-immediate requests and concerns through the Asheville App. Ambassadors are trained to identify and escalate issues to City partners where appropriate. The City and ADID will coordinate to ensure an aligned and efficient approach to service delivery. 

The launch of these supplemental services follows City Council’s establishment of a Municipal Service District in June 2024, applicable to the budget year July 1, 2024 – June 30, 2025. A competitive process followed, with ADID selected as the service provider and a contract was executed in early 2025. ADID is managed by the Asheville Downtown Association in partnership with the Asheville Area Chamber of Commerce and Nexstreet, with strategic oversight provided by a diverse Board of Directors representing property owners, businesses, residents, and community partners.
